2007 Mazda B3000 vs. 2003 Holden Monaro

To start off, 2007 Mazda B3000 is newer by 4 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2003 Holden Monaro.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2003 Holden Monaro would be higher. At 3,791 cc (6 cylinders), 2003 Holden Monaro is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2003 Holden Monaro (229 HP @ 5200 RPM) has 81 more horse power than 2007 Mazda B3000. (148 HP @ 5200 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2003 Holden Monaro should accelerate faster than 2007 Mazda B3000.

Let's talk about torque, 2003 Holden Monaro (374 Nm @ 3000 RPM) has 130 more torque (in Nm) than 2007 Mazda B3000. (244 Nm @ 3900 RPM). This means 2003 Holden Monaro will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2007 Mazda B3000.
